## Core Operating Rules
- Prefer `import datachain as dc`. Import `model` or Pydantic types only when
needed for annotations or schemas.
- A chain is lazy. Terminal operations such as `.save()`, `.show()`,
`.to_values()`, `.to_pandas()`, and file/database exports trigger execution.
- Chain operations return a new chain. Assign or continue chaining the return
value; do not assume `filter`, `map`, `mutate`, or `select` mutates the
receiver.
- Any pipeline stage that runs a Python UDF, model, LLM, or expensive I/O should
end with `.save("descriptive_name")`. Reuse it later with `dc.read_dataset`.
- Save full expensive results before applying problem-specific filters; filters
after the saved stage preserve compute for later tasks.
- Every UDF must have a known output type. Prefer a named function with a return
annotation; use `output=` for non-`str` lambdas or callables you cannot
annotate.
- Use `params=["file.path"]` or other nested column paths for metadata-only UDFs
so DataChain does not download file contents just to inspect metadata.
- Use `setup()` for heavy resources such as models or clients. Avoid module-level
lazy globals in parallel workers.
- Use Query Engine operations for column math, grouping, filtering, and ranking;
reroute to sibling [`query-engine`](../query-engine/SKILL.md) for details.

## Safety Rules
- Do not use original repository examples or tests as runtime dependencies. This
subtree contains distilled recipes and tiny bundled helpers.
- Do not print cloud credentials, Studio tokens, LLM API keys, or local
environment paths in generated code or answers.
- Do not run cloud, Studio, model-download, GPU, or credentialed examples unless
the user explicitly provides access and approves the cost/side effects.
- Do not treat a local CPU smoke as proof that optional cloud, Studio, GPU, or
provider-backed workflows are verified.
